Abstract
The luminescent and structural properties of ZnO nanorods prepared under different conditions were investigated. ZnO nanostructures were fabricated in air and under argon and nitrogen gas flow. The results showed that the nanostructures fabricated in humid argon flow showed higher UV than green emission and had smaller average sizes than tetrapod nanostructures obtained in air showing stronger green than UV emission.
